What is the molecular geometry of opcl3?

POCl3 Molecular Geometry POCl3 has a tetrahedral molecular geometry as the central Phosphorus atom is forming bonds with four atoms.

What is the electron geometry of acetylene?

Ethyne or acetylene, HC=CH, is the simplest alkyne example. Since a triple bond is present and each carbon is attached to 2 atoms (1 H and 1 C), the geometry is linear.

What is the geometry of pocl3?

The molecular geometry of POCl3 is tetrahedral with asymmetric charge distribution around the central atom. Therefore this molecule is polar.

What is the shape of H2CO3?

The geometrical shape of the H2CO3 molecule is trigonal planar. The Carbon and 3 Oxygen atoms lie in the same plane.

What is the electron geometry of C2H4?

Answer: Ethylene, C2H4 has the Lewis Structure: The molecular shape is predicted to be trigonal planar around each carbon atom.

What is the shape of I3?

The shape of the molecule I3- is Linear. There are three Iodine atoms out of which one has an extra negative charge. Due to this one extra electron there 3 lone pairs of electrons and 2 bond pairs making it’s steric number 5.

What is the electron dot structure for PCl3?

Lewis dot structure : Electron geometry: tetrahedral. Hybridization: sp3. The molecular geometry of PCl3 is trigonal pyramidal with asymmetric charge distribution on the central atom.

What is the molecular structure of PCl3?

Molecular shape of the PCl3 is Trigonal pyramidal and due to one lone pair the geometry is pyramidal.(distorted tetrahedral).

Is PCl3 trigonal planar?

No. PCl3 is not trigonal planar. It is trigonal pyramidal in shape. This is due to PCl3 being sp3 hybridized. In looking at the ground state valence…
